Description

Tom Carson's narrative delves into the life of Carole Lombard, a luminary of Hollywood's Golden Age, who captured hearts with her captivating performances and vibrant persona. Growing up amidst the eclectic backdrop of the Jazz Age, her early experiences shaped her artistic sensibilities and carved a path toward stardom.

As the story unfolds, readers are drawn into Lombard's dual life—spending sunny afternoons in Paris and navigating the complexities of life in the American Midwest. Her journey is not merely one of success in the film industry, but also a tale of resilience and the pursuit of happiness during an era of unbridled creativity and change.

The narrative elegantly captures Lombard's essence, portraying her not only as a beloved actress but as a symbol of an era, illuminating her relationships, struggles, and the impact of her glamorous yet tumultuous world. It's a poignant exploration of fame and identity through the eyes of a woman who dared to dream beyond the constraints of her time.
